Set of 3 professional DHR70N navigation lights - Ex-Dutch Royal Navy (Dokkum-class Mine Countermeasure Vessel) - Renovated on 220V

Offered is a set of three professional ship lanterns from the renowned Dutch quality manufacturer Den Haan Rotterdam (DHR), type 70N. This specific set comes from the operational warehouse stocks of the Dokkum-class minehunters of the Royal Netherlands Navy.

The lanterns can be traced back to the large-scale fleet modernization (Mid-Life Update) implemented in the 1980s on the active minehunters of this class. Due to the strict onboard operational requirements for mine countermeasures craft (to avoid magnetic sea mines), these ships had to operate completely anti-magnetically. Accordingly, these DHR fittings are entirely free of ferromaterials and are specifically constructed from matte black, reinforced polyamide, impact-resistant polycarbonate and seawater-resistant stainless steel 316. The housings bear authentic factory markings with each product number engraved on a stainless steel plate.
The lanterns are equipped with the original heavy glass Fresnel lenses for a maritime light range of 3-5 nautical miles.
On the top is a lid with a handle, which can be easily screwed open and closed.

The set consists of:
• 1x Port Light (Green) - Duplex version: Double-deck sector light with back-up compartment. Required in compliance with SOLAS/MED regulations for sea-going vessels from 50 meters in length.
• 1x Starboard Light (Red) - Duplex version: Double-deck sector light with back-up compartment. Also mandatory for vessels from 50 meters.
• 1x All-round / Masthead Light (White) - Single-deck version: Suitable as anchor, deck or signal light.

The fittings have been recently technically inspected and refurbished with an eye toward preserving maritime originality:
Internal wiring has been completely renewed and safely routed to an external cord with plug (suitable for the regular 220V-230V mains).
The original robust P28 sockets have been retained. The lanterns are fitted with new, original 220V / 65 Watt maritime navigation lamps (vertical filament). As a result, the set functions immediately and safely on the regular mains, while preserving the authentic, tight light pattern of the Fresnel lenses.

Usage advice (Heat generation):
The supplied original 65W maritime filament lamps are designed for open sea exposure. For prolonged indoor use in an enclosed space, the fittings can become warm, causing the lamps to wear out more quickly. For intensive daily indoor use or as ambient lighting, it is therefore advised to replace the 65W lamps with a modern, cool-maintenance P28s LED replacement, which is readily available online.

Condition:
In excellent working mechanical and electrical condition. The housings show superficial signs of use inherent to active service at sea and storage. There are no cracks or deep damage to the polycarbonate or the glass lenses.
